Chemical dependency among nurses: are policies adequate?

Nurs Manage. 1995 May;26(5):52, 54, 56.

Abstract

A study examines the number of chemically dependent nurses discovered in both large and small healthcare facilities; the number of organizations reporting and retaining these nurses; and the number of formal back-to-work agreements. Measures to enforce policies, ensure safety, enhance recovery and alleviate relapse must be included in any employee assistance program.
